I highly recommend to set the speed of the video to 1.75 at least, its unbelievable slow and repetitive.

The core of the movie is, that Hebrew is a holy/inspired language (being proved on few selected words on which it works), its not about the Bible at all. They took some few Hebrew words and did some mathematical magic to get something "interesting" comparing it to some NASA data.

Its not about accuracy of Genesis, its more a proof that if you dig and try to look for something, you will eventually get some correlations.

Correlation - a way to get a statistical relationship (causal or not) between random variables:

Some highly improbable correlations...especially considering the correlation between the Hebrew and English gematrias, with the NASA data. He is proving manifold correlations that are statistically, pretty much, impossible. I think people should decide for themselves.

Because these words and data are selected to match. Logically, the probability is low, being selected randomly. But these are selected by a man because they "match" (actually, do not).

Do it with a random sample of words, for example cat, beetle, star, satan.

Statistics is a science very prone to human influence.

Okay, that's unifold, now add some dimension to it and watch the probability decrease exponentially. :idea1:
I would need to spend months and years to select "the right" sample to make it to the level of the video. But because I know its just correlations and statistics, I know this effort is useless and proving nothing :)

I just gave an example to demonstrate the core of how such "wow" probabilities work. You can "prove" anything you want to people who do not understand what a correlation is and who do not know that you preselected the right set of values that match.
